FAQs about Tauranga’S Contribution To Renewable Energy Goals Of New Zealand

Question 1: What is Tauranga’s contribution to New Zealand’s renewable energy goals?

Answer: Tauranga, through the company Manawa Energy, plays a significant role in New Zealand’s renewable energy goals. They have a long history in hydro-electric power generation, starting with the use of water from the Ōmanawa River in the Bay of Plenty. They also developed wind farms in Tararua, Mahinerangi, and Snowtown to further expand renewable energy generation.

Question 2: How has Trustpower evolved over the years?

Answer: Trustpower, originally known as the Tauranga Electric Power Board, has evolved into Manawa Energy. It started in hydro-electric power generation and later played a significant role in developing wind generation in New Zealand. In 2022, Trustpower sold its consumer-facing retail business and rebranded as Manawa Energy, focusing on renewable energy generation and meeting the needs of a rapidly electrifying economy.

Question 3: What does the name “Manawa” represent for the company?

Answer: The name “Manawa” means “heart” and represents the company’s operations in the Bay of Plenty and its connection with communities across New Zealand. It was gifted by Ngāti Hangarau hapū, acknowledging the company’s shared whakapapa with the hapū and its origins in the first hydro-electric power station on the Ōmanawa River. Question 6: How does Manawa Energy engage with indigenous tribes and natural resource guardians?

Answer: Manawa Energy partners with iwi (indigenous tribes) as kaitiaki (guardians) of natural resources. They recognize the importance of preserving and respecting the land and work alongside indigenous communities to ensure sustainable practices. Manawa Energy’s commitment to listening to the natural environment is symbolized by their logo inspired by Ngāti Hangarau’s tradition of listening to waterfalls for guidance. This partnership aligns with their goal of being responsible stewards of the environment.
